CC Resolution 13109 - Accept CCC Hertiage Theatre Boiler Replacement Project 24-OO and File Notice of Completion RESOLUTION NO. 13109 A R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CAMPBELL ACCEPTING THE CAMPBELL COMMUNITY CENTER (CCC) — HERITAGE THEATRE BOILER REPLACEMENT PROJECT NO. 24-00 AND DIRECTING THE PUBLIC WORKS DIRECTOR OR DESIGNEE TO FILE THE NOTICE OF COMPLETION WHEREAS, since the Campbell Community Center's Heritage Theatre was re-opened to the public in 2002, staff has worked proactively to uphold inspection schedules and implement routine maintenance measures to keep its infrastructure and mechanical systems in working order; and WHEREAS, as the Theatre's operational needs increased throughout the years, so did the demands placed on these systems and their components — including the boiler and its HVAC unit controls responsible for regulating the Theatre's indoor climate (temperature) settings; and WHEREAS, in recent years, staff began contacting the City's HVAC maintenance contractor, Environmental Services, Inc. (ESI), to provide specialized labor and equipment services to address the boiler's more complex repair needs; and WHEREAS, as repairs became increasingly more frequent and costly, staff determined that a timely replacement of the Heritage Theatre boiler and HVAC panel would be necessary to prevent critical service disruptions and mitigate further budgetary constraints; and WHEREAS, in 2002, a CIP project was created to replace the Theatre's boiler and related HVAC components (CCC — Heritage Theatre Boiler Replacement, No 24-00) — with $90,000 allocated from the CIRP for its implementation during FY 2022/23; and WHEREAS, by early 2023, staff began developing the project's scope of work with plans to install equipment selected from the Honeywell HVAC control platform — a system that the City had recently began installing throughout its facilities and adopted as the standard for all its HVAC control systems; and WHEREAS, upon finalizing the scope of work, staff requested a quote from ESI for the services needed to complete the project within the parameters of this new Honeywell system; and WHEREAS, in response, ESI submitted a proposal to provide the requested services for a total contract amount of$78,265; and WHEREAS, with sufficient funds available in the project's CIP budget, staff prepared a report to request City Council's approval of the associated service contract and its award to ESI; and WHEREAS, on September 5, 2023, the City Council adopted Resolution No. 13038, approving and awarding a contract to ESI, in an amount not to exceed $78,265, for equipment and labor services to complete the CCC — Heritage Theatre Boiler Replacement Project 24-00; and WHEREAS, construction for the project began on October 5, 2023, and concluded on November 11, 2023 — with all work completed in accordance with the plans and specifications previously developed by staff and the terms set forth in the executed service contract agreement with ESI; and WHEREAS, elements completed during construction included: removal of the theatre's existing boiler, installation of a new Lochnivar Knight XL Boiler, piping to the new boiler and primary pump to support the condensing boiler, and installation of the new Bacnet integration system and controls; and WHEREAS, upon its completion, the project's total costs were $78,265; and WHEREAS, based on its current CIP budget of $90,000, the balance of approximately $11,735 in unspent project funds will be returned to the City's general CIP fund and applied towards other improvement projects as programmed in the City's current CIP.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the City Council of the City of Campbell hereby accepts the work completed for the Campbell Community Center (CCC) — Heritage Theatre Boiler Replacement Project 24-00 and directs the Public Works Director, or their designee, to file the Notice of Completion.
